Workforce Education

Business and industry leaders serving southeastern West Virginia are in need of a skilled workforce.  A job-specific career and technical education program can improve your chance of getting a great job right away.  New River Community and Technical College is committed to bridging the gap between the needs of business and industry and the citizens of our nine-county service area.

Advantages of choosing a workforce career and technical program include:

  • Courses are highly focused in your field of study
  • Programs are offered at an accelerated pace to help you gain technical skills quickly
  • Industry experts are engaged in program development, meaning you will be better trained for your job
  • You are well-prepared to enter the job market because you gain hands-on experience

New River CTC offers Commercial Driver’s License; Emergency Medical Technician training; and other training programs.  We work closely with the local Workforce Investment Boards to ensure our program offerings meet the needs of our service area.

Financial Aid
Financial funding is approved for some programs through Workforce WV WIOA, Workforce HEAPS and WV Vocational Rehab. Qualifying students can complete workforce training programs at no charge.
